WHAT TO PACK?

What to pack for the big doggy day out?
  • Chairs and picnic blankets
  • Leash for your four-legged friend
  • Comfortable walking shoes.
  • Umbrella, sunscreen, sunglasses, hat and appropriate outdoor weather clothing - gazebo's are allowed for additional shade. There is natural shade from the trees around the area.
  • Pet sunscreen if your dog has a fair/white coat, a pink nose and/or ears or hairless skin.
  • Poop bags to collect 'doggy deposits'.
  • Cash for food, refreshments and the fantastic pet products and merchandise on sale - or even to make a donation!
What not to pack?
  • Do not bring your own food or cold drinks - exceptions are made for special dietary requirements and small children/babies. Food and Drinks will be available for purchase on the day.
  • No glass in any shape or form.
  • No alcohol due to regulations.
